What strips the bark off of spruce trees?
I have an old spruce and a young pine tree that both have a lot of bark stripped off of them.
It looks like the kind of damage a porcupine makes on a willow tree.
Do porcupines eat spruce bark too?
None of the trees that usually get damage have any chewing of them, just one spruce and one little pine.
Trees look healthy otherwise, and the barkless sections are mostly around branches, as if something was chewing from on the branches.
